Accessibility is a priority for the public institution of the Château de Versailles, which is pursuing its action in favour of people with disabilities and reduced mobility, including special tours for visitors with different types of handicaps and the creation of various facilities to improve their visiting conditions.

Free admission and priority access

Admission is free for disabled people and one accompanying person, except for guided tours and the Musical Fountains Show.

The palace is entered via entrance A. A ramp facilitates access for people with reduced mobility. It is located beside the small lodge on the right of entrance A or at entrance H.

The itineraries accessible to people with disabilities are the:

  • NEW - The Palace History Gallery provides a tactile aid for visually disabled visitors
  • Grand Apartments of the King and the Queen (including the Hall of Mirrors, the Bull’s-Eye Salon, the King’s Bedchamber and the Council Room)
  • Apartments of the Dauphin, the crown prince
  • Apartments of the royal princesses, Louis XV’s daughters

Gardens: four walks for people with reduced mobility

Gardens: four walks for people with reduced mobility

The gardens are open every day.

From November to March, the gardens are free every day.
From April to October, a ticket is required on the days of the Musical Fountains Show and the Musical Gardens Show.

Palaces of Trianon and Marie-Antoinette’s Hamlet

Palaces of Trianon and Marie-Antoinette’s Hamlet

The apartments of the Grand Trianon, the ground floor of the Petit Trianon and its gardens are accessible. To visit the different places of the Estate of Marie-Antoinette, please contact us for more information.
